计算机网络与通信技术-局域网数据链路层协议
发布时间: 2024-01-28 22:24:29 阅读量: 46 订阅数: 23
# 1. 简介
## 1.1 什么是局域网
局域网(Local Area Network,简称LAN)是指位于较小的物理范围内的计算机网络。它通常覆盖的区域较小,如家庭、办公室、学校等。局域网通过传输介质(如网线、光纤等)连接多台计算机和设备,使其可以相互通信和共享资源。
局域网的优点是传输速度快,数据传输稳定可靠,并且可以实现高效的资源共享。然而,局域网的范围受限,通常只能覆盖较小的区域。
## 1.2 数据链路层协议的作用
数据链路层是计算机网络中的一层,主要负责将网络层传递的数据报进行分段,并通过物理介质进行传输。数据链路层协议定义了数据帧的格式、传输规则、错误检测、纠正等机制,确保数据能够可靠地在局域网中传输。
数据链路层协议的作用包括:
- 提供设备之间的物理连接和数据传输手段;
- 定义数据帧的格式,包括帧头、帧尾、数据域等部分;
- 实现数据的可靠传输,包括检测和纠正数据传输中的错误;
- 控制网络中的冲突和竞争,保证数据的顺序传输。
不同的局域网可以采用不同的数据链路层协议,根据网络的需求和特点选择适合的协议。在接下来的章节中,我们将介绍几种常见的局域网数据链路层协议及其特点。
# 2. 常见的局域网数据链路层协议
在局域网中,数据链路层协议起着连接和管理网络设备之间通信的重要作用。不同的协议在设计、性能和应用场景上存在差异。以下是几种常见的局域网数据链路层协议的介绍:
### 2.1 以太网协议
以太网协议(Ethernet)是目前最常见和广泛应用的局域网数据链路层协议。它使用了CSMA/CD(载波监听多路访问/冲突检测)机制来解决多个节点对同一媒体进行数据传输时的碰撞问题。以太网采用带有前导码和前导时间的数据帧来传输,以确保数据传输的正常进行。它的标准速率是10 Mbps、100 Mbps和1000 Mbps,支持多种数据传输速率。
### 2.2 Token Ring协议
Token Ring协议是IBM公司提出的一种局域网数据链路层协议。它基于令牌传递机制,在网络中设立一个“令牌”来控制节点之间的通信。只有拥有令牌的节点才能发送数据帧,其他节点需要等待令牌传递到自己的时候才能发送数据。Token Ring协议的传输速率可以达到16 Mbps和100 Mbps。
### 2.3 FDDI协议
光纤分布式数据接口(Fiber Distributed Data Interface,FDDI)是一种基于光纤传输介质的局域网数据链路层协议。它使用了双环拓扑结构,支持双工通信,并具备高带宽和低延迟的特点。FDDI协议的标准传输速率为100 Mbps,可以支持多达1,000个节点。
### 2.4 Fast Ethernet协议
Fast Ethernet协议是以太网协议的进化版,其传输速率提高到了100 Mbps,具备了更高的性能和带宽。Fast Ethernet协议继承了以太网的帧格式和碰撞检测机制,但在传输速率上进行了优化。它向后兼容以太网协议,可以与以太网设备进行互通。
这些常见的局域网数据链路层协议在不同的场景和需要中发挥着重要的作用,通过选择合适的协议可以满足不同网络环境下的要求。下一章节我们将详细介绍局域网数据链路层协议的特点和工作原理。
# 3. 局域网数据链路层协议的特点
局域网数据链路层协议在计算机网络中扮演着重要的角色,其特点影响着局域网的性能和运行方式。本章节将介绍几个常见的局域网数据链路层协议的特点。
### 3.1 带宽
局域网数据链路层协议的带宽是指在单位时间内可以传输的数据量。不同的协议具有不同的带宽限制,这取决于其设计和技术实现。以太网协议通常具有较高
0
0